Maganbhai Patel, President of Sham Seva Foundation and Saurashtra Patel Seva Samaj, in an address on the occasion of Vallabhacharyaji's birth anniversary, said that Vallabhacharya was a famous and talented Acharya of the Vaishnav sect. The followers of Pushti Marg know him as Mahaprabhuji and worship him. He was born about 547 years ago on Chaitra Vad Agiaras in Vikram Samvat 1535 (year 1479) in Champarany of Chhattisgarh to a learned Bhardwaj gotra Telang Brahmin Laxman Bhatt. Vallabhacharyaji had studied Vedas, Vedanta, philosophy, sutras, theology, Puranas and history in depth while living in Banaras. He travelled all over India and propagated his religious views. He undertook pilgrimages three times from Rameshwar to Haridwar and from Dwarka to Jagannathpuri and propagated Pushti Marg. During the journey, he recited Bhagwat Katha and Parayan. Shri Vallabhacharyaji came to the city of King Krishnadevaraya during pilgrimage. All the pundits there were discussing different topics, then he expressed his views about the greatness and debated with pundits like Gaga Bhatt and Someshwar for several days. All the pundits present there finally accepted the views of Vallabhacharyaji and gave him the title of Acharya. Vaishnavacharyaji Dwarkeshlalji sir (Kadi-Ahmedabad, Gujarat) :-

Acharya Dwarkeshlalji Mahaprabhuji, the youth inspiration of the Vaishnav society, is the 17th descendant of Mahaprabhuji. After studying Masters in Sanskrit, he is also proficient in Gita, Bhagwat, Upanishad and oratory. Acharya Dwarkeshlalji Mahaprabhuji has established “International Vaishnav Sangh” to organize the entire Vaishnav community. Apart from India, its branches are functioning in many countries of the world. Acharya travels thousands of kilometers every year and propagates Pushti Bhakti by giving the benefit of his divine speech to millions of people. He has established mansions in all the five continents of the world. He is credited with establishing the first mansion named “Vallabhdham (Nairobi)” in the entire African continent. Apart from this, Acharya has also established “Nathdham Haveli” in the state of Maryland, USA. Apart from this, “Vaishnav Sangh Academy” and “Vrajdham” mansion have also been built by Acharya in Florida, USA. Apart from this, “Nathdwara Haveli” has been constructed in Melbourne, Australia, “Vraj Haveli” in Sydney, “Vallabhdham Haveli” in Adelaide. “Vrajdham Haveli” has been constructed in Leicester city of England and “Nathdham” Haveli in London.
